Head master held for taking bribe from teacher

Image

Press Trust of India Yavatmal
Head master of a Pusad-based school was arrested by Anti-Corruption Bureau for allegedly accepting Rs 7000 towards "part payment" of bribe from a complainant at his officer today.

Ram Dinkar Ballal (52) is the head master of Shri Vasantrao Naik Vidyalaya and he allegedly collects the illegal gratification from the teaching and non-teaching staff of his school at the rate of 3.5 per cent of their salaries, said Satish Deshmukh, Dy SP, (ACB), Yavatmal.

Ballal allegedly threatened the complainant, a teacher, of launching a disciplinary action against him, he said, adding the complainant paid the sum at the said rate of interest for 5-6 months after his appointment, but later refused to pay the amount.
 

Ballal had allegedly demanded Rs 14,000 from the teacher concerned and granted him time of two months to make the payment.

The aggrieved teacher approached ACB following a trap was laid at Ballal's office, ACB added.
